// license:BSD-3-Clause
// copyright-holders:Takahiro Nogi, David Haywood
/******************************************************************************

    Gomoku Narabe Renju
    (c)1981 Nihon Bussan Co.,Ltd.

    Driver by Takahiro Nogi <nogi@kt.rim.or.jp> 1999/11/06 -
    Updated to compile again by David Haywood 19th Oct 2002

******************************************************************************/
/******************************************************************************

todo:

- Refactor sound emulation.

- BG(Go table) is generated by board circuitry, so not fully emulated.

- Couldn't figure out the method to specify palette, so I modified palette number manually.

- Couldn't figure out oneshot sound playback parameter. so I adjusted it manually.

******************************************************************************/

#include "emu.h"
#include "includes/gomoku.h"
#include "audio/gomoku.h"

#include "cpu/z80/z80.h"
#include "machine/74259.h"
#include "speaker.h"


// input ports are rotated 90 degrees
uint8_t gomoku_state::input_port_r(offs_t offset)
{
	int res = 0;
	for (int i = 0; i < 8; i++)
		res |= ((m_inputs[i].read_safe(0xff) >> offset) & 1) << i;

	return res;
}


void gomoku_state::prg_map(address_map &map)
{
	map(0x0000, 0x47ff).rom();
	map(0x4800, 0x4fff).ram();
	map(0x5000, 0x53ff).ram().w(FUNC(gomoku_state::videoram_w)).share(m_videoram);
	map(0x5400, 0x57ff).ram().w(FUNC(gomoku_state::colorram_w)).share(m_colorram);
	map(0x5800, 0x58ff).ram().share(m_bgram);
	map(0x6000, 0x601f).w("gomoku", FUNC(gomoku_sound_device::sound1_w));
	map(0x6800, 0x681f).w("gomoku", FUNC(gomoku_sound_device::sound2_w));
	map(0x7000, 0x7007).w("latch", FUNC(ls259_device::write_d1));
	map(0x7800, 0x7807).r(FUNC(gomoku_state::input_port_r));
	map(0x7800, 0x7800).nopw();
}

static const gfx_layout charlayout =
{
	8, 8,       // 8*8 characters
	256,        // 256 characters
	2,          // 2 bits per pixel
	{ 0, 4 },   // the two bitplanes are packed in one byte
	{ 0, 1, 2, 3, 8+0, 8+1, 8+2, 8+3 },
	{ 0*16, 1*16, 2*16, 3*16, 4*16, 5*16, 6*16, 7*16 },
	16*8        // every char takes 16 consecutive bytes
};

static GFXDECODE_START( gfx_gomoku )
	GFXDECODE_ENTRY( "chars", 0, charlayout, 0, 32 )
GFXDECODE_END


void gomoku_state::gomoku(machine_config &config)
{
	// basic machine hardware
	Z80(config, m_maincpu, XTAL(18'432'000)/12);      // 1.536 MHz ?
	m_maincpu->set_addrmap(AS_PROGRAM, &gomoku_state::prg_map);
	m_maincpu->set_vblank_int("screen", FUNC(gomoku_state::irq0_line_hold));

	ls259_device &latch(LS259(config, "latch")); // 7J
	latch.q_out_cb<1>().set(FUNC(gomoku_state::flipscreen_w));
	latch.q_out_cb<2>().set(FUNC(gomoku_state::bg_dispsw_w));
	latch.q_out_cb<7>().set_nop(); // start LED?

	// video hardware
	SCREEN(config, m_screen, SCREEN_TYPE_RASTER);
	m_screen->set_refresh_hz(60);
	m_screen->set_vblank_time(ATTOSECONDS_IN_USEC(0));
	m_screen->set_size(256, 256);
	m_screen->set_visarea(0, 256-1, 16, 256-16-1);
	m_screen->set_screen_update(FUNC(gomoku_state::screen_update));
	m_screen->set_palette("palette");

	GFXDECODE(config, m_gfxdecode, "palette", gfx_gomoku);
	PALETTE(config, "palette", FUNC(gomoku_state::palette), 64);

	// sound hardware
	SPEAKER(config, "mono").front_center();

	GOMOKU_SOUND(config, "gomoku").add_route(ALL_OUTPUTS, "mono", 1.0);
}
